Output e9587173d35c90cb133491c9e1cb7aee54b68ea23285d6bc3474c4587062b5f2:6

value
6619162050
script pubkey
OP_0 OP_PUSHBYTES_32 d1ddedf4ae39f9ea22a393e623290005962557dfffad9806956d758f6dfdbef2
address
bc1q68w7ma9w88u75g4rj0nzx2gqqktz247ll7kesp54d46c7m0ahmeq4vgazq
transaction
e9587173d35c90cb133491c9e1cb7aee54b68ea23285d6bc3474c4587062b5f2
spent
true